Terengganu Umno to use Pengkalan Kubor experience to raise vote majority in Rompin
Malay Mail

ROMPIN, April 22 ― Terengganu Umno will use its experience in helping the Barisan Nasional (BN) to win the Pengkalan Kubor state constituency by-election in Kelantan to raise the vote majority in the Rompin Parliamentary by-election here on May 5.

Terengganu Umno Liaison chairman Datuk Ahmad Razif Abdul Rahman said in the by-election for the Pengkalan Kubor state seat on Sept 25 last year, Terengganu Umno was entrusted to look after the Tujoh polling district centre (PDM), and succeeded in raising the vote majority considerably.

Following the success, Terengganu Umno is now given the responsibility to look after seven polling district centres in the Rompin state seat by-election namely Pontian, Kedaik, Kampung Gading, Bandar Baru Rompin, Kuala Rompin, Leban Chondong and Sungai Puteri.

“Four hundred people will be assigned to all the PDM, and the number will be increased from time to time, depending on the needs,” he told reporters after chairing the Terengganu Umno meeting, here last night.

He said Terengganu Umno was optimistic about raising the vote majority in the Rompin by-election because the candidate to be fielded, Rompin Umno division acting head, Datuk Hasan Arifin had wide experience in politics and was close to the constituents in Rompin.

Ahmad Razif said Terengganu Umno would also use its own style in approaching the voters to explain on the current issues to be played up by the opposition in the by-election.

The by-election for the Rompin Parliamentary seat is being held following the death of incumbent Tan Sri Dr Jamaluddin Jarjis who died in a helicopter crash on April 4.

In the 13th general election, Jamaluddin retained the seat that he held for almost six terms after defeating former PAS Wanita head, Nuridah Mohd Salleh, with a majority of 15,114 votes. ― Bernama
